Overview of the Architectural Aluminum Extrusion Market Trends

The market for aluminum extrusion profiles for architectural purposes is anticipated to blossom at the approach of 2025. Aluminum extrusions are an element of architectural life, brought to continue and with growing urbanization in demand, energy efficiency and design innovations. They are light-weighted, yet they are a superior strength-to-weight ratio used for everything from structural supports to fine detail design. Sustainable building materials and more sophisticated manufacturing processes that have gained popularity in recent years have also been some of the value trends influencing the market. Architecturally these notched hollow sections can go from 25mm up to 400mm with U-channels, I-beams, and other variations on pipe shapes. They also carry their aesthetic appeal and apply to any other functional part of modern structures. Additionally, as building designs increasingly embrace energy efficiency, more and more aluminum sections are being integrated into the architectural designs for better thermal performance and lower environmental footprints. As the market continues to evolve, the architectural aluminum sector will have to be increasingly responsive to these trends to ensure that they meet the demands of an ever-changing industry landscape.

Key Drivers Influencing Growth in the Architectural Aluminum Sector

There will be a substantial growth of the architectural aluminum industry by 2025, driven by several key parameters. One of the main drivers is the growing need for lightweight yet durable construction materials. Aluminum extrusion profiles are favored for their flexibility and easy installation, with the additional consideration of aesthetics and energy efficiency and sustainability. This trend becomes much more critical in metropolitan areas where optimal use of space and least possible weight from the structure are paramount.

Other critical drivers are the innovations in aluminum processing technologies. These improvements in extrusion and surface treatments expand the extent of aluminum profiles, permitting even more intricate designs while enhancing performance. These innovations attract architects and builders eager to push the frontiers of design while being cost-effective. Furthermore, government schemes supporting sustainable building deeds promote aluminum as a green alternative, an additional factor in increasing this market.

Building automation and smart technologies are also making an impact in the architectural aluminum market. More aluminum profiles are integrated, to work seamlessly with smart buildings, in energy optimization and comfort enhancement. As the demand for smart construction firmens, demand for quality aluminum components shall skyrocket, presenting manufacturers with immense opportunities. Towards 2025, the architectural aluminum sector is not just adapting to change — it is welcoming it, setting a stage for a very exciting future.

Challenges Facing the Architectural Aluminum Extrusion Market

The architectural aluminum extrusion market is undergoing a profound change due to various challenges now impeding its growth trajectory. Principal among these is the fluctuation of raw materials. The cost volatility, which is a pricing aberration not prevalent until a few years ago, signals that most often, the budgets for the relevant projects using aluminum would remain unpredictable; thus, architects and builders are discouraged from implementing aluminum solutions. This pricing volatility is subject to change due to increasingly unpredictable global supply chain situations, geopolitical tensions, and increasingly erupting trade policies affecting material sourcing and pricing dynamics.

A big challenge, however, is raised by the direct competition posed by alternative materials. While aluminum is cherished for its durability, low weight, and recyclability, steel and composites are gaining in popularity for certain architectural applications, altogether challenging the traditionally held views on performance and sustainability of materials. As architects and builders embrace innovation and environmentally sound solutions, the perception of those materials being cheaper or friendlier could, therefore, dampen even more the demand for aluminum extrusions.

In addition, the architectural aluminum extrusion market will have to tackle regulations and standards having to do with sustainability and energy performance. Because of the increasing global initiatives aimed at reducing carbon footprints and energy conservation in buildings, manufacturers must ensure that their processes and products are adjusted in line with these initiatives. Any such adjustment usually necessitates huge investment in R&D, and this proves very challenging for smaller players who may not keep pace with the giant companies. While trying to overcome these hurdles, stakeholders have to envisage ways of innovating while trying to remain relevant in the ever-evolving market space.
